Apparently, Bryce Dettloff and Jen Terry weren’t the only two Islanders to cross paths this season before entering the Love Island USA Villa. On the latest episode, it was revealed that Corbin Mims and Parmida Keshani knew each other before Casa Amor brought them together—though of course, fans had already sussed this out based on the fact that Corbin already follows Parmida on Instagram.
So, what exactly went down between Corbin and Parmida before they entered the Villa? Apparently, Corbin slid into Parmida’s DMs…and though he initially denied it when Parmida brought it up, he eventually owned up to it.
According to Parmida, Corbin sent her a message that said something to the effect of, “Hey, I’m moving to Miami. We should work out together. We should run,” but the two never ended up meeting up and things fizzled out. Iiiinteresting.
What’s confusing is that Parmida is from San Antonio, not Miami. However! It seems she went to Miami back in May 2025 and posted several pics from the trip—so perhaps that is when Corbin reached out to her? Your guess is as good as mine!
As a reminder: Bryce also recognized Jen the minute she walked into the Villa as a Bombshell because of their shared connections in the L.A. modeling world. In fact, here they are posing next to each other in a Guess campaign:
And this isn’t the first season where this has happened, either! Remember how Chelley Bissainthe and Ace Green admitted they knew each other before entering the Villa on season 7? As he explained to Access Hollywood after leaving Fiji, “We met once outside of the club in New York. The world is very, very, very small. I even know other people in the Villa.”
Ace also knew Pepe Garcia going into the experience, while Chelley knew both Amaya Espinal and Andreina Santos pre-Love Island.
